Several local students take an active role with Highland County Homeless Shelter
The Business Technology class at Hillsboro Middle School was challenged by their teacher, Mrs. Miles, and they responded. Of the six classes that Mrs. Miles teaches, the eighth-period class responded with the most canned goods and was treated to a pizza party and a visit by Highland County Homeless Shelter Executive Director Michael Ballentine. In total, all the students brought in and donated over 160 cans of food.
Turnovers lead to Lady Cats' loss to Greyhounds
The Manchester Lady Greyhounds pressured the Whiteoak Lady Wildcats Monday evening at Whiteoak High School. Unable to handle the basketball, the Lady 'Cats were forced into over 30 turnovers, leading to a 60-44 Southern Hills League loss to the Lady Greyhounds.
